The charity supports children and young people, elderly people, people with disabilities, and the general public. Black Mountains Lions Club is a registered charity whose purpose is general charitable purposes. It delivers its work by making grants to individuals. The charity is based in Hereford and operates in England And Wales.

Activities & Mission

The Black Mountains Lions Club will consider many projects that fall within the following five guidelines, these are Vision, the Environment, Hunger, Paediatric Cancer and Diabetes. As well as providing grants to these deserving causes within the Powys and Herefordshire Areas, District and Multiple District Lions Club, Black Mountains Lions Club undertakes a number of community service projects.
